2. Communication: The Cornerstone of Intimacy

Effective communication is the bedrock of any successful relationship, and this principle holds true when it comes to enhancing your sex life. Open and honest communication about sexual desires, preferences, and boundaries is crucial for fostering a deep connection and creating an environment where both partners feel safe to express themselves fully.

Dr. John Smith, a leading relationship expert, emphasizes, "Communication is the key to unlocking the full potential of your sexual relationship. It allows you to express your desires, understand your partner's needs, and navigate any challenges that may arise. By creating an open dialogue, you build trust and intimacy, which are essential for a fulfilling sexual experience."

The power of communication lies in its ability to bridge the gap between expectations and reality. When partners openly discuss their sexual desires, they can align their expectations, ensuring that their intimate moments are tailored to their unique preferences. This not only enhances satisfaction but also strengthens the emotional bond between them.

One effective way to initiate open communication is by creating a safe and non-judgmental space for dialogue. This can be achieved by setting aside dedicated time for intimate conversations, free from distractions. During these conversations, it's important to actively listen to your partner, ask open-ended questions, and express your thoughts and feelings honestly.

Dr. Smith suggests, "Start by sharing your own experiences and emotions. Be vulnerable and open about what turns you on, what you enjoy, and what you'd like to try. Encourage your partner to do the same, creating a safe environment where both of you can express your desires without fear of judgment."

Communication also plays a vital role in addressing any sexual concerns or challenges that may arise. Whether it's discussing performance anxiety, exploring different sexual practices, or addressing any physical or emotional barriers, open dialogue allows partners to find solutions together and work towards a more satisfying sexual experience.

Furthermore, effective communication involves not only talking but also actively observing and responding to your partner's non-verbal cues. Body language, facial expressions, and even subtle changes in breathing can provide valuable insights into your partner's comfort level and pleasure. By being attuned to these signals, you can adjust your approach and create a more harmonious and enjoyable experience.

In conclusion, communication is the cornerstone of a fulfilling sex life. By creating an open and honest dialogue, you build a strong foundation of trust and intimacy. This enables you to explore your sexual desires, address challenges, and create a shared understanding that enhances your sexual connection. Remember, effective communication is an ongoing process that requires patience, empathy, and a genuine desire to understand and be understood.

4. Self-Care: Nurturing Your Sexual Well-being

Enhancing your sex life goes beyond the physical acts of intimacy; it also involves nurturing your sexual well-being through self-care practices. Taking care of your physical, emotional, and mental health is essential for maintaining a fulfilling and enjoyable sexual experience.

According to sex educator Ms. Rachel Jones, "Self-care is often overlooked when it comes to sexual well-being, but it's a vital aspect of enhancing your sex life. By prioritizing your overall health and happiness, you set the foundation for a more satisfying and enjoyable sexual experience. It's about honoring your body, mind, and soul, and ensuring that you're in a state of balance and readiness."

One crucial aspect of self-care is maintaining good physical health. Regular exercise, a balanced diet, and sufficient sleep are essential for keeping your body in optimal condition. When your physical health is at its best, you'll have more energy, improved stamina, and a heightened sense of well-being, all of which contribute to a more fulfilling sexual experience.

Additionally, self-care involves attending to your emotional and mental health. This includes managing stress levels, practicing mindfulness, and engaging in activities that bring you joy and relaxation. When you're emotionally balanced and mentally present, you can fully immerse yourself in the intimate moments with your partner, creating a deeper connection and more intense pleasure.

Ms. Jones suggests, "Make self-care a priority in your daily routine. Dedicate time for activities that nourish your soul, whether it's yoga, meditation, reading, or simply taking a relaxing bath. These practices not only help you unwind but also improve your overall mood and sense of well-being, which translates into a more positive and enjoyable sexual experience."

Another important aspect of self-care is maintaining open communication with your partner about your sexual well-being. This involves discussing any physical or emotional concerns that may impact your sexual experiences. By being open and honest, you can work together to find solutions and ensure that both partners are comfortable and satisfied.

Furthermore, self-care extends to exploring and understanding your own sexual desires and boundaries. By taking the time to learn about your body, what pleases you, and what you find uncomfortable, you can communicate these preferences to your partner. This level of self-awareness not only enhances your own sexual experience but also allows your partner to better cater to your needs, creating a more harmonious and fulfilling connection.

In conclusion, self-care is a vital component of enhancing your sex life. By prioritizing your physical, emotional, and mental well-being, you create a solid foundation for a fulfilling and enjoyable sexual experience. Remember, taking care of yourself is not only an act of self-love but also a gift to your partner, as it allows you to show up as your best self in your intimate moments together.

Is it normal to experience sexual challenges in a relationship?

+

Yes, it’s completely normal to experience sexual challenges in a relationship. Every couple goes through phases where intimacy may be affected by various factors such as stress, health issues, or life changes. The important thing is to recognize these challenges, communicate openly about them, and seek support if needed. With patience, understanding, and a willingness to explore solutions together, you can overcome these hurdles and strengthen your sexual connection.
